Battled
Pronunciation: /ˈbætəld/
Battled (verb)
- to try hard to defeat someone or something in a struggle or competition
- to deal with a difficult situation or problem with effort
Examples
- They battled fiercely to protect their land.
- The two teams battled for the championship title.
Common collocations: battle fiercely, battle for control, battle against odds, battle with emotions, battle through challenges
